Ouidah, Benin. Slave Route. A large sculptural element from the original Door of No Return, lying overturned on the ground following the deconstruction works at the memorial site in 2025. The piece, in shades of green and turquoise, rests against its shattered concrete base amid crushed rubble and construction debris. In the foreground, a detached fragment — likely a secondary sculpted element — lies separately in the dust. The bright green metal fence in the background underscores the stark contrast between the brutality of the dismantling and the symbolic weight of this memorial artwork brought to the ground.
